84.38 percent of the population in 55416 drive to work alone. 5.96 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 77.17 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 2.08 percent of the residents in 55416 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.85 members with about 1.79 cars available per household.
An estimate of 97.00 percent of the residents in 55416 has some form of health insurance. 25.17 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 84.74 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 55416 would have to travel an average of 1.68 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Park Nicollet Methodist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 55416, Minneapolis, Minnesota.

As of , an estimate of 34,181 residents live in 55416 with a median age of 35.1 years. 15.97 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 16.45 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 42.65 percent of the residents in 55416 is currently married, and 26.07 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 55416 is $12,510.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 55416 is approximately $1,569. The median household spends about 12.54 percent of their income on housing.
